Jessie Manuel died Wednesday, May 13, 2009 in Gassville at the age of 82. He was born Tuesday, March 8, 1927 in Galena, Kansas, the son of Jessie Elbert and Verna Arnold Manuel. He married Geraldine Parsons on May 19, 1962 at Golcondo, Illinois and worked as a Welder and Aircraft Mechanic for J.R. Simplot. Jessie Manuel was a U.S. Army veteran of WWII. Jessie lived in Gassville since 1971 moving from Springfield, Missouri. He enjoyed fishing, hunting, gardening and animals. He liked to barter and trade.
